The Langtang and Gosaikunda Trek is one of the most popular treks in Langtang National Park, located in the northeastern part of central Nepal, near Kathmandu. This trek offers an incredible mix of natural beauty and cultural experiences, including deep gorges, rocky trails, pine forests, yak pastures, traditional Buddhist monasteries, charming villages, terraced hillsides, serene valleys, and breathtaking glaciers flowing from the high mountains. The trek also takes you to the sacred Gosaikunda Lake (4,380 m), an alpine freshwater lake revered in Hindu and Buddhist traditions.

The journey begins with a scenic drive along the Trishuli River, passing through Trishuli Bazaar and Dhunche, before reaching Syabrubesi, a Tamang village by the banks of the Bhote Koshi River. From Syabrubesi, the trek follows the Langtang River up to Lama Hotel, where we spend the night.

On the next day, the trek continues from Lama Hotel to Langtang Village, one of the largest Tamang settlements in the region. From there, we head to Kyangjin Gompa, where we will rest for a day to acclimatize. During this rest day, you can explore the yak cheese factory, hike to the Tserko Ri Viewpoint, or visit the Kyangjin Gompa monastery.
